Peter Fonda and Bruce Dern lead a gang of California bikers: joyrides, brawls, police chases, an orgy in a church. Ten years after The Wild One with Brando, and three years before Easy Rider, Corman captures the signs of rebellion, with anarchic nihilism and the “acid” culture. Walk-ons include the real Hell’s Angels of Venice Beach; among the girls, Nancy Sinatra (Frank’s daughter) and Diana Ladd (Laura Dern’s mother). The motorcycle funeral is memorable.
